Job Expired

company-logo

Full Stack Developer - Project Manager

GeezJobs

job-description-icon

ICT

Computer Science and Information Technology

Addis Ababa

1 Position

2025-04-09

to

2025-04-22

Required Skills

develop software prototype

Fields of study

Information Technology

Computer science

Full Time

Share

Job Description

Employer: GeezJobs (Recruitment Department)
Employment: Full-Time | Permanent
Place of Work: Addis Ababa - Ethiopia
Salary: Attractive
Posted date: 1 day ago
Deadline: April, 22/2025 (13 days left)

On behalf of our client, we are seeking a highly skilled and experienced Full Stack Developer Project Manager with a proven track record in leading projects and building robust applications for at least 5 years.

Duties & Responsibilities:

  • Lead and manage end-to-end software development projects, including planning, development, testing, deployment, and maintenance of applications.

  • Coordinate with cross-functional teams, including product managers, designers, and QA engineers, to ensure successful delivery of projects on time and within scope.

  • Architect, develop, and maintain scalable and secure full-stack applications.

  • Collaborate with stakeholders to define project goals, priorities, and requirements, ensuring alignment with business objectives.

  • Oversee the implementation of new features and enhancements, balancing development speed with system stability and quality.

  • Ensure high code quality standards are maintained, including code reviews, unit testing, and documentation.

  • Troubleshoot and resolve complex technical issues, ensuring seamless user experiences.

  • Manage project timelines, risks, and resources, and provide regular updates to senior management.

  • Guide junior developers, providing mentorship, training, and technical leadership to enhance team performance.

  • Stay current on emerging technologies and trends in full-stack development and financial systems.

Job Requirements

  • Minimum of 5 years of experience as a Full Stack Developer with proficiency in front-end and back-end technologies (e.g., JavaScript, HTML/CSS, Node.js, React, Angular, Python, Java, SQL/NoSQL databases).

  • At least 2 years of experience managing software development projects, leading teams, and collaborating with business stakeholders.

  • Experience with financial systems development, such as payment processing, banking applications, financial reporting, or trading platforms, is highly preferred.

  • Strong understanding of software architecture, microservices, cloud platforms (AWS, Azure, Google Cloud), and CI/CD pipelines.

  • Excellent leadership, communication, and organizational skills with a proven ability to motivate and guide development teams.

  • Experience with Agile methodologies (Scrum, Kanban) and project management tools (e.g., Jira, Trello, Asana).

  • Familiarity with security best practices, especially in the context of financial applications.

  • Ability to manage multiple priorities and work effectively in a fast-paced, dynamic environment.

Preferred Qualifications:

  • Bachelor’s degree in Computer Science, Information Technology, or a related field.

  • Experience working with financial regulations and compliance standards (e.g., GDPR, PCI-DSS).

  • Certification in project management (e.g., PMP, Scrum Master) is a plus.

How to Apply

Interested candidates are invited to submit a resume and a cover letter outlining their qualifications and interest in the position to

recruitment1@geezjobs.com

Please include "Full Stack Developer Project Manager" in the subject line.

Fields Of Study

Information Technology

Computer science

Skills Required

develop software prototype

Related Jobs

1 day left

Kabod Property Marketing

Graphics Designer and Video Editor

Video Editor

time-icon

Full Time

2 yrs

1 Position


Bachelor's Degree in Computer Science or in a related field of study with relevant work experience Duties and Responsibilities: - Edit and assemble video footage to align with the director’s vision and production standards. - Create engaging graphics, motions, and visual effects for video content - Collaborate with the creative team on concepts, storyboards, and scripts. - Ensure video content adheres to brand guidelines and quality standards. - Manage multiple projects while meeting deadlines. - Perform post-production tasks, including color correction and sound editing. - Stay updated on industry trends and software advancements. Requirements: - MUST have their own good performance pc Required Skills: - Proficiency in video editing software (e.g., Adobe Premiere Pro, Adobe After effect). - Strong graphic design skills with experience in design software (e.g., Adobe Photoshop, adobe illustrator, adobe in design ). - Understanding of video production processes. - Excellent attention to detail and strong storytelling abilities. - Strong communication and collaboration skills.

Addis Ababa

9 days left

ANDEMAMMA Manufacturing PLC

Data Recorder

Data Encoder

time-icon

Contract

1 - 2 yrs

3 Positions


TVET Level 10+1/2/3 in Information Technology or in a related field of study with relevant work experience Working Hours Monday to Friday: 2:30 AM – 11:30 AM (Local time), Saturday: 2:00 AM – 6:00 AM (Local time)

Addis Ababa

22 days left

Climate Resilient Solution PLC

Electrical and Computer Engineer

Computer Engineer

time-icon

Full Time

0 yrs

1 Position


BSc Degree in Electrical and Computer Engineer in a related field of study Duties and Responsibilities: - Sizing, Suggest a solution, prepare a proposal, do installations and follow-up on installations - Battery and battery systems design and comprehensive understanding on solar systems.

Addis Ababa

23 days left

Mahetot Technologies

Odoo Technical Developer (Python / Odoo Framework)

Technical Expert

time-icon

Full Time

4 yrs

1 Position


Bachelor's Degree in IT or in a related field of study with relevant work experience Duties and Responsibilities: - Design and develop custom Odoo modules and extensions - Extend existing modules using Python, XML, JavaScript, and OWL framework - Build and consume REST/SOAP APIs for third-party integrations (payment gateways, shipping, etc.) - Data migration scripts (ETL from legacy systems) - Performance tuning, server-side optimization, and code reviews - Support deployment on Odoo.sh or on-premise Collaborate closely with functional consultants and project manager Required Skills: - Expert in Python, PostgreSQL, XML/QWeb, JavaScript, and OWL - Strong understanding of Odoo ORM, workflows, and reporting (Aeroo/ODK a plus) - Experience with Git, Odoo.sh, and CI/CD workflows - Previous custom module development for Inventory, Manufacturing, orAccounting modules highly preferred - Previous custom module development for Inventory, Manufacturing, or Accounting modules highly preferred

Addis Ababa

about 6 hours left

Education for Sustainable Development (ESD)

Communication , Visibility  and IT specialist

IT Specialist

time-icon

Full Time

5 yrs

1 Position


Master's or Bachelor's Degree in Software Engineering, Information Technology, Communications, Public Relations, Journalism, Media Studies, Marketing or in a related field of study with relevant work experience Duties & Responsibilities: - Develop and implement communication and visibility strategies aligned with ESD’s objectives. - Prepare media kits, coordinate interviews, and support public events. - Track communication/visibility activities and prepare periodic reports. - Ensure responsible and compliant use of information, images, and brand assets.

Addis Ababa

about 6 hours left

Premier Switch Solutions

Senior Software Developer

Software Developer

time-icon

Full Time

5 yrs

1 Position


Bachelor’s Degree in Software engineering ICT, Computer Science, Information Systems, Computer Engineering or in a related field of study with relevant work experience

Addis Ababa